Output 8e6acd6f1bbf18757cf6d707a1afc49ea8d375b22b45d731e7e1f1fa85751042:0

value
1307852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e63a9b379680f6aa38643586721a17352e4642cc OP_EQUAL
address
3NgMYhjHBb5NAEFDHSQeMZ2pksc1X8bPCH
transaction
8e6acd6f1bbf18757cf6d707a1afc49ea8d375b22b45d731e7e1f1fa85751042
spent
true